A series of events kicking off March 7th and running through March 28th, 2026, will place mental health at the forefront of public discussion with 58 meetings, workshops, and performances across 10 libraries and 12 partner locations.

Recognizing that mental wellbeing is a universal concern impacting both personal lives and broader society, the initiative aims to foster a deeper understanding of the factors influencing mental health. The program will explore issues like anxiety, mental health disorders, and neurodiversity, and will consider how societal norms and environmental factors contribute to mental equilibrium.

The events seek to reframe the understanding of mental distress, viewing it not as an isolated issue but as a shared human experience.
